Position Summary
Senior Advisor to design, execute, and oversee experiments for technical development and scale-up of drug substance processes.
Responsibilities
- Lead process development activities for circular RNA manufacturing supporting pre-clinical and clinical studies
- Identify critical process parameters and evaluate scale-up strategies
- Design and perform process development experiments using scientifically sound methodology (including design-of-experiments)
- Partner with supply chain, quality, and CMC to manufacture test article(s) and clinical trial material for preclinical studies
- Generate, interpret, and present data to cross-functional R&D teams
- Collaborate with external vendor SMEs to align oRNA process transfer and development efforts with program timelines and objectives
- Contribute to authoring regulatory documentation and provide input to regulatory interactions
Basic Requirements
- PhD/MS/BS in chemical engineering, biomedical engineering, chemistry, biology, or related field; with relevant industry experience: PhD 6+ years, MS 9+ years, BS 12+ years
- Experience developing biotechnology manufacturing processes, including downstream biomanufacturing technologies
- Experience in a matrixed CMC environment (supply chain, analytical development, formulation development)
- Experience authoring/reviewing development sections for regulatory submissions; strong knowledge of regulatory requirements
